Dublin, Dec. 19, 2017 -- The "The Global Construction Equipment OEM Telematics Market" report has been added to Research and Markets' offering.
The Global Construction Equipment OEM Telematics Market is a comprehensive report analysing the latest developments on the market for OEM-provided construction equipment telematics systems.
How will the market for construction equipment OEM telematics systems evolve in 2018 and beyond?
The report estimates that the global installed base of active construction equipment OEM telematics systems reached almost 1.8 million units in 2016. Growing at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 21.3 percent, the active installed base is estimated to reach 4.6 million units worldwide in 2021. This includes all CE telematics systems marketed by construction equipment OEMs, either developed in-house or provided by the CE manufacturers in partnership with third-party telematics players.
The report estimates that the European market accounted for almost 0.4 million active construction equipment OEM telematics systems at the end of 2016. The North American market is estimated to be slightly larger than the European. The Rest of World is moreover estimated to represent more than half of the global installed base of CE telematics systems provided by construction equipment OEMs.
